Abstract
The main goal of the health promotion curriculum in the environmental field is to contribute to the conviction that it does not only concern the relationships of organisms to the environment but also the issues of influence of physical and social environment on humans. Every negative change in the environment limits the quality of life and thus nature preservation, which is an integral part of ecological/environmental education, becomes imperative. If the ecological/environmental education is to contribute to reestablishing of the balance between humans and the nature, it is suitable to explore the attitudes of pupils to their own health in the context of nature preservation. In the paper authors present results of an investigation which attempt to illustrate that knowledge and respect for the balance of the environment and humans can influence, condition and stabilise the positive health indicators.
